The DVD-2930CI is a progressive-scan DVD player manufactured by Denon. It can upconvert DVD to either 720p, 1080i or 1080p resolution via HDMI, and features Dual Discrete Video Circuitry and Noise Shaped Video processors.

The DVD-2930CI can handle a number of formats, including DVD-video, DVD-Audio, SACD, CD-R/RW, DVD-R/RW, DVD+R/RW, WMA9, MP3, Kodak picture CD, Fujifilm Fujicolor CD, and JPEG disks. It also has built-in Dolby Digital, DTS, DVD-Audio and SACD decoders, and Burr-Brown 24/192 Audio digital-to-analog converters. The DVD-2930CI has composite, component and S-video output, and IEEE-1394, coaxial and optical digital audio outputs, in addition to HDMI 1.1.
